    Massolino

    About Massolino

    Established in 1896 and now run by the fourth generation of the family, Massolino is undoubtedly one of the great estates in Barolo. Their vineyards have dynamic, chalky soils and sit at lofty altitudes of 320-360 metres, imparting exceptional concentration and complexity to the wines. With vines up to 60 years old, the Massolino family principally grows fruit of the finest quality in the commune of Serralunga d’Alba.

    Vinous (96)

    The 2019 Barolo Parafada is a wine of tremendous inner strength, as if all of its energy is focused inwards. Dark cherry, smoke, leather, gravel, scorched earth and licorice slowly come alive in the glass. Dense, potent and muscular, the 2019 offers tons of textural intensity and brooding, virile power. It is fascinating to taste next to the Margheria, which is a bit more aromatic and nuanced, while the Parafada is all muscle. This is one of the best editions I can remember tasting.

    Vinous (97)

    The 2019 Barolo Parussi is Massolino's sole Barolo from Castiglione Falletto. A wine of total grace and refinement, the 2019 is pure seduction. Freshly cut flowers, mint, sweet red berry fruit, orange peel and rose petal soar out of the glass. Readers will find an elegant, sublime Barolo that hits all the right notes. Don't miss it.
